How Many People Have the Name Shabrina in the US?
Based on Social Security Administration birth records and age-adjusted survival modeling, approximately 43 people in the United States currently share the name Shabrina. That works out to roughly 1 in every 7,674,419 Americans, placing it in the Very Rare category among all names tracked in US records. Gender Breakdown: Is Shabrina Male or Female?
Of all recorded bearers of Shabrina in SSA data, approximately 0% are male and 100% are female. Shabrina is used almost exclusively as a female name in the United States. See our guide to gender-neutral names for more on how naming norms evolve.
When Was Shabrina Most Popular?
The name Shabrina reached peak popularity in 1995, with 11 babies registered that year. Our article on 2025 baby name trends explores these forces in detail.
